He is a molecular biologist specialised in developmental gene regulation. During his PhD, he studied (i) how Pol II pausing regulates gene expression dynamics throughout embryogenesis and (ii) the role of transcription in genome architecture, both using the fly embryo as a model and a combination of optogenetics and genomics.
In his current postdoctoral project, he aims to study the spatiotemporal dynamics of enhancer–promoter communication over the course of gastruloid development—as a model of early mammalian embryogenesis—using a combination of genomics and imaging.
